R12 PN : Tax Input Classification not Copied from Payment Template
(Doc ID 2677420.1)
Last updated on JUNE 16, 2023
Applies to:
Oracle Property Manager - Version 12.1 and laterInformation in this document applies to any platform.
Symptoms
ACTUAL BEHAVIOR
---------------
Current issue is occurring only when creating a new payment term by copying from earlier payment term using SHIFT + F6 key but there is no issue when
creating payment term without copying from earlier payment term.
EXPECTED BEHAVIOR
-----------------------
Tax Input Classification to be copied in payment template, if user change the template in lease line.
STEPS
-----------------------
The issue can be reproduced at will with the following steps:
1. Log in Property Manager module
2. a/ in PAYMENT TAB user enter 1st line using 1st template: A
3. b/ in PAYMENT TAB user enter new line
4. c/ in PAYMENT TAB user copy all data from previous line by using CTRL F6 key.
5. d/ all data is copied from previous line
6. e/ user change in the 1st field term template from X to X2
7.f/ user enter other missing fields like Location, Start Date, End Date, Schedule Day, Supplier Name & Site.
8.g/ Save.
9.System changed all parameters from new template (X2) but
without changing TAX_INPUT CLASSIFICATION.
